The event is a chance for people to become more familiar with local law enforcement.
This evening is ‘National Night Out’, an event coordinated by the National Association of Town Watch.
In Bloomington, the Housing Authority is hosting the event at their offices in the Crestmont Neighborhood. The event brings families, local law enforcement, and community groups together to fight crime and raise drug prevention awareness.
The Bloomington event runs this evening from 5 to 7 PM, and will feature live music and free food.
Other participating cities include Columbus, Terre Haute, Greenwood, Franklin, Kokomo, and Martinsville.
In Kokomo, residents are encouraged to spend time outside with their neighbors from 7 to 10 PM this evening, with earlier events taking place in Crime Watch Neighborhoods.
